Our verdict is Uncertain significance. Variant got 2 ACMG points: 3P and 1B. PM2PP3BS2_Supporting
The NM_182961.4(SYNE1):āc.83T>Cā(p.Val28Ala) variant causes a missense change.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.00000342 in 1,461,618 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a pathogenic out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.
SYNE1 (HGNC:17089): (spectrin repeat containing nuclear envelope protein 1) This gene encodes a spectrin repeat containing protein expressed in skeletal and smooth muscle, and peripheral blood lymphocytes, that localizes to the nuclear membrane. Mutations in this gene have been associated with autosomal recessive spinocerebellar ataxia 8, also referred to as autosomal recessive cerebellar ataxia type 1 or recessive ataxia of Beauce. Al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been described.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]
